WebArdnamurchan Camp Site. Campsite for Tents & Tourers on the West Coast of Scotland. We have 25 pitches, 9 of which are located just above the high water mark, down on the foreshore. We also have 3 self-catering units available for rent, sleeping from 2 to 6 people each. The North Coast 500 is a circular driving route in Scotland, created by the Scottish Tourist Board to encourage people to visit parts of the country which are off the beaten track. It was created several years ago, and is now known as one of the most scenic drives in Scotland, encompassing breathtaking beaches ...
